    Just getting this info out there, since I had to figure it out on my own:
    IF THE PRINTER SAYS A (COMPATIBLE CARTRIDGE) IS EMPTY BUT YOU JUST REFILLED IT: TAKE OUT THE SMALL CIRCUIT BOARD. YOU MAY NEED TO LEVER A PLASTIC HOOK AWAY WHILE YOU PRY IT OUT, OR CUT FLUSH SOME PLASTIC RIVET, EITHER WILL HOLD IT IN PLACE. THERE IS A SMALL BUTTON CELL BATTERY ON THE OTHER SIDE, INSIDE A METAL HOLDER. SOME OF THE METAL WILL BE BENT TO HOLD THE BATTERY IN. FOLD IT BACK. PUSH THE BATTERY OUT FROM THE OTHER SIDE WITH A PIECE OF WIRE OR TOOTHPICK. KEEP IT OUT A FEW SECONDS. PUT IT BACK IN. MAKE SURE THE NEGATIVE SIDE WITH THE CIRCLE POINTS TOWARDS THE CIRCUIT BOARD, AND THE POSITIVE SIDE, THAT EXTENDS TO THE SIDE WALL OF THE BATTERY, THE ONE WITH THE TEXT MARKINGS, TOUCHES THE METAL CAGE. THIS WILL RESET THE CHIP. THEN PUT THE CIRCUIT BOARD BACK ONTO THE CARTRIDGE. IT SHOULD WORK NOW.

    For anyone who tried this trick and it didn't work: try the black tape trick. I tried the marker trick first, it didn't work (and in fact my printer went from saying only yellow was out to all 3 colors were out), and then I tried the tape trick. Tape worked. But I also had an issue with "cartridge not detected" - you have to put them in slowly. Also, make sure the tape is sitting completely flat against the clear window, and not covering that sliver of space in front of the window. The last one I did, the tape wasn't completely flush and was skewed a little so that sliver of space was obscured, and it prevented the printer from recognizing the whole cartridge. I took some tweezers and reset it, then it was fine.

    The message "Ink Low" will appear on the LCD when one or more of the ink cartridges are nearing the end of their life. When "Ink Low" is on the LCD...
    - you'll be able to print and copy until the message changes to "Cannot Print - Replace Ink."
    - you'll continue to receive black and white faxes, but won't be able to receive faxes in color.
    Please order a new ink cartridge for the color indicated in the message. You can continue printing until the LCD shows "Cannot Print - Replace Ink."
    note icon If using a refilled or remanufactured cartridge, the "Ink Low" message might be inaccurate or display even if the cartridge is not low on ink.
    1. "Ink Low" will appear if an ink cartridge is approaching the end of its life.
    a. Open the ink-cartridge cover.
    b. Press the lock release lever(s) to release the affected ink cartridge(s).
    Release Ink Cartridge
    c. Remove the affected ink cartridge(s) from the machine.
    d. Close the ink cover.
    e. Remove the power cord from the power outlet.
    f. Wait 15 seconds, then reconnect the power cord and power the machine back on.
    g. Once the machine boots to the Ink Cartridge screen, open the ink cartridge cover and slowly and firmly insert ink cartridge(s) into its designated position in the machine in the order that is prompted on the display until the cartridge latches into place.
    - Each ink color's designated position is indicated by the color above the corresponding lever.
    All four cartridges in order
    - Install each ink cartridge in the direction indicated by the arrow on its label.
    2. Close the ink cartridge cover.
    - When you replace an ink cartridge, the LCD may ask you to verify that you installed a brand-new one.
    - For example, "Did you change Image Black?"
    - For each new cartridge you installed, press 1 to automatically reset the ink dot counter for that color.
    3. If there is no longer an error message on the display, your machine is working properly.
    - If "Ink Low" is still on the display, you can continue printing until the display shows "Cannot Print - Replace Ink."
